Key Benefits

5% CashBack on fuel, groceries, bill payments, and government transactions
RuPay card with UPI payment capability
Annual fee waived on ₹50,000 annual spend
1% fuel surcharge waiver on ₹400–₹5,000 transactions
Get up to 10% CashBack on Flight and Hotel bookings, Gift Vouchers and more via SmartBuy.
5% CashBack every month on ticket bookings via IRCTC.

Fees & Charges

Programme fees we track below. Interest on cash withdrawals or revolving balances, late-payment slabs and other charges are set by the bank and spelled out in their Most Important Terms and Conditions (MITC). Use the official product page for those details.

Joining fee₹500
Annual fee₹500
Fee waiver on annual spend₹50,000
Interest-free period50 days
Interest rate (APR)42%
Cash advance fee2.5% (min ₹500)
Forex markup3.5%
Fuel surcharge waiverYes (₹400–₹250)

Who is this card for?

Households in rural, semi-urban, or smaller cities who want straightforward cashback on fuel, groceries, and utility bill payments without complex reward structures.
